A water park charges $25 for adult admission and $15 for children under 12. Which equation can be used to determine the total co

st, T, of a group of 5 adults and c children?
Mathematics
2 answers:
wolverine [178]3 years ago
8 0
T = 15c + 25(5)

T = 15c + 125
